At a meeting, participants moved to approve a standard described in the transcript as "50 4 wide vent standards for lots." A motion was made, seconded and carried by voice/hand vote with no opposition. No ordinance number, statutory citation or implementation details were provided.
Speaker 1 (role/title not specified) opened discussion on a standard described in the meeting as "the 50 4 wide vent standards for lots," saying, "Any, any discussion? None? It seems to me the 50 4 wide vent standards for lots looks like it. Well, the maybe we have plenty of square footage."
Speaker 1 then said, "Yeah. I'll make a motion to approve it. Okay. We have a motion to approve. I'll second." Meeting participants responded with a voice/hand vote; Speaker 1 reported, "All in favor raise your hand. Opposed? None? Motion carries." The transcript contains no ordinance number, ordinance text, implementing department, time frame for implementation or roll-call vote totals.
